While Barnt Green Station may not boast an array of high-tech amenities, it ensures a basic yet fulfilling experience tailored to meet your travel needs. The station does not have a ticket office but compensates with convenient ticket machines for collecting pre-purchased tickets online, although these aren't accessible for all passengers. You'll find essential facilities like a help point and departure screens to keep you well-supported during transit.
Accessibility is a focus at Barnt Green, where some parts of the station offer step-free access. Passengers requiring assistance can seek help directly from the conductor upon arrival on the platform. However, the station lacks accessible toilets and waiting rooms, so it is wise to plan accordingly.
Barnt Green Station's strategic location makes it a gateway to seamless travel across different transport options. A well-coordinated rail replacement service operates from Fiery Hill Road, ideal for those needing alternate travel routes. For onward journeys, bus timetables and taxi services are readily accessible; TOA provides a taxi service contactable at 0121 427 8888. As you plan your journey, it's essential to understand what facilities Bitterne provides. The station lacks a ticket office, but don't worry—you can easily buy and collect your tickets from the user-friendly machines available on-site. These machines cater to the needs of all passengers, including those with disabilities, offering discounts via the Disabled Persons Railcard.
If you require assistance, there is a help point available, but note that no staff members are on-site to provide help directly. However, the station is equipped with departure screens and announcements, ensuring that customers are well-informed about train schedules. Unfortunately, you'll need to manage without amenities like luggage storage or accessible toilets, but there is CCTV for added security.
Bitterne may not be a sprawling transport hub, but it connects efficiently with other modes of travel. For those needing to switch to buses or taxis, there's information available to help plan your onward journey. Additionally, rail replacement services are handy for routes to Southampton and Fareham, with stops conveniently located along Bullar Road.
If you're considering cycling to or from the station, there are spaces for bicycle storage, though they're not sheltered or monitored by CCTV. Furthermore, while there's no current cycle hire facility, the surrounding area may offer alternative options.
